Solopress expands customer base with major transition

The UK customers of print provider, Onlineprinters, will transition to subsidiary Solopress as part of aims to streamline its operations

Solopress currently provides print to over 700,000 registered customers from its 89,000sq ft production site

European print provider, Onlineprinters, has officially announced that its UK customers will transition to its subsidiary, Solopress.

The transition process to Solopress, a major UK print provider in its own right, began in November, with the process on track for completion by April 2025. By that time, all customers of the website, onlineprinters.co.uk, will be transferred to the Southend-on-Sea based commercial printer.

The transition will allow for a prioritised service for UK-based customers, as well as faster delivery and dedicated UK-based customer support. Past orders and invoices will remain accessible during the process.

After the transfer process, accounts, orders, and invoices will remain accessible on the Onlineprinters UK website for a further three months. Dedicated account manager Tony Mason will also be on hand to support Onlineprinters’ UK customers through the transition period.

The move comes after recent investments in Solopress’ production facilities which expanded capacity, allowing the business to accommodate increased volume while maintaining its service standards.

The move has also been made to align with the Onlineprinters Group’s strategy goals, specifically to streamline operations, enhance efficiency, and reduce environmental impact.

The Group acquired Solopress in 2017 to establish manufacturing capabilities within the UK.

Simon Cooper, chief executive officer of Solopress, says: “We’re delighted to welcome Onlineprinters.co.uk customers to Solopress.

“This move represents an important step in streamlining the Group’s offerings, allowing us to optimise processes and prioritise the needs of UK-based customers. With our UK-based production facilities and exceptional customer service team, we’re confident this transition will bring significant benefits to our new customers.”
